Langley RCMP investigate shots fired in Willoughby - no injuries

Langley

2024-02-23 09:50 PST

File # 2024-5717

Langley RCMP is currently on scene in the Willoughby area of Langley for a report of shots being fired.

At approximately 6:45 a.m. on February 23, 2024, Langley RCMP responded to a report of shots fired at a residence in the 21000 block of 77 Avenue. Frontline officers attended the scene and located evidence consistent with a shooting. No injuries were reported.

Officers remain in the area conducting neighbourhood canvassing and speaking with witnesses to obtain further information. The investigation is still in its early stages and Police are working to determine the possible motive for the shooting.
